Before you watch, we’ll have to tell you a little bit about what a pulse jet engine is, and how it works. It’s basically just a long tube, there’s nothing in there, but the way it’s shaped and built is very critical. The cylinder in the front is the combustion engine that has basically no moving parts, unlike a turbine. To start it, they have to force air down the front and then use a spark to light it. As the hot gases race out the back, the engine sucks up more air from the front.
